KPE - Student Award Recipients 2008
Post Convocation Ceremony
Jun 9/08
On Thursday, June 5, the KPE department held an informal ceremony following convocation to present the Joan Heimbecker Memorial Award and CSEP Award to this year's recipients.
The Joan Heimbecker Memorial Award recognizes students who have received the highest academic average. The department is extremely proud to present this award to Kathleen Thomasson. Kathleen was also the recipient of the KPE Academic Excellence Award in her first year, second year, and third year.
The CSEP Award (Canadian Society for Exercise Physiology Undergraduate Student Award) was presented to Amber Moore. Amber received this award as the graduating KPE student with the highest achievement in the senior exercise physiology courses.
The Department will also be presenting the following awards during the Kin Kouncil Event scheduled in early Fall 2008.
The Department of Kinesiology & Physical Education Academic Excellence Award for highest GPA in years 1, 2 and 3 for 2007-2008 are:
Year 1 - Evelyn Foster
Year 2 - Hayley Heuser
Year 3 - Jana Maich
The CAPHERD Award presented to the student who has shown outstanding extracurricular leadership in Kinesiology and Physical Education: Audra Martin
The Sandy Young Memorial Award is awarded annually to the student who best combines enthisiasm and achievement in the study of Canadian sport history. This year's recipient is Cara Pennington.
